Our big focus is to share the demands for a Third Reconstruction with our elected officials and to mobilize voters around these issues during this enormous election year. 40% of our country lives in poverty. About 1/3 of the electorate are poor & low wage workers, but many did not vote in the last election. Rallying those most impacted and getting them to vote with knowledge of the issues can turn all the elections. Almost 800 people die every day in our country due to poverty—it's the 4th leading cause of death.  "We are addressing policy murder... We are NOT the INSURRECTION, but WE ARE the RESURRECTION of JUSTICE and LOVE."
